About the role
- Collaborate with practice directors and product marketing managers to develop and execute comprehensive go-to-market strategies for vertical-specific solutions in collaboration with the practice director and marketing team
- Conduct market research to identify industry trends, customer pain points, and competitive dynamics
- Define and prioritize services features and roadmaps based on market needs and business goals
- Identify and evaluate opportunities for new offerings within the construction vertical, ensuring alignment with overall company strategy
- Oversee the entire lifecycle of construction vertical-specific offerings, from ideation to launch and post-launch performance
- Collaborate with implementation and delivery teams and publishers to ensure solutions meet market requirements and are available in market on time
- Engage with the consultant and development team members to deliver construction industry-changing capabilities to market
- Manage service features, ensuring that capabilities and delivery efforts are aligned with a practice director’s strategic priorities and customer needs
- Continuously assess and improve services performance through customer feedback, market analysis, and performance metrics
- Develop and maintain comprehensive competitive analyses to identify differentiators and inform positioning strategies
- Collaborate with marketing to develop compelling value propositions, messaging, and positioning for vertical solutions
- Create and deliver training materials, sales tools, and work with marketing to develop collateral to support the sales team
- Work with the marketing team to design and execute targeted campaigns, including webinars, whitepapers, and case studies
- Own the GTM execution for Net at Work’s construction portfolio
- Work with sales and marketing teams to develop lead generation and nurturing strategies specific to the vertical
- Track and manage pipeline, velocity, and revenue for the construction offerings
- Participate in the development of pricing strategies to ensure competitiveness and profitability
- Engage/survey key customers, industry analysts and partners to gather feedback and validate service offerings
- Develop and manage customer advisory boards to ensure continuous feedback and engagement
- Provide support at industry events, conferences, and customer meetings as requested by the Practice Director
- Act as a vertical industry subject matter expert for the vertical, providing insights and guidance to internal and external stakeholders
- Track and analyze key performance metrics related to vertical offerings, including sales performance, market penetration, and customer satisfaction
- Provide regular updates and reports to practice directors and executive management and leadership on market trends, sales performance, and strategic vertical initiatives
- Adjust vertical services strategies based on data-driven insights and feedback
- Develop and manage dashboards and reporting tools to monitor the health and performance of vertical solutions and market traction
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in business, technology, marketing, or a related field
- 7+ years of experience in offering management, services and/or product management, marketing, or business development, preferably within a vertical industry
- Proven track record of successfully defining, managing and launching construction-specific solutions with consultant and development teams
- Strong knowledge of the construction business application space (specifically ERP, CRM, and HRMS are a plus)
- Strong analytical skills with the ability to translate market data into actionable insights and plans
-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to influence and collaborate with cross-functional teams
- Deep understanding of technology solutions and their application within specific industries
- Knowledge of the construction technology industry for the SMB market and partner channels is a plus
- Strong planning and execution skills with attention to detail
- Organization skills and management of social media content calendars
- Ability to work in a matrixed environment and build trusted relationships across a diverse group of stakeholders
- Exceptional team player with proven ability to lead through influence
- Excellent written, verbal, and visual communication
- Ability to travel as needed
